After upgrading from 1.3.1 to 1.5, then to 1.5.1, I have this issue as well. So, confirmed unfixed in 1.5.1
After consulting Reddit, I realized what the problem was: I shift-click traded with him until he refunded me, then his new offer replaced his original offer. He offered me 5 Glass instead of 4. But he still remembered that I had bought too much glass last time, so he refuses to feed my addiction further.
So, it looks like there might be a disconnect between replacing an offer with a better one of the same type, and disabling that type of offer. A replacement offer should do a force enable by default, maybe?
After upgrading from 1.3.1 to 1.5, then to 1.5.1, I have this issue as well.
So, confirmed unfixed in 1.5.1
After consulting Reddit, I realized what the problem was:
I shift-click traded with him until he refunded me, then his new offer replaced his original offer. He offered me 5 Glass instead of 4.
But he still remembered that I had bought too much glass last time, so he refuses to feed my addiction further.
So, it looks like there might be a disconnect between replacing an offer with a better one of the same type, and disabling that type of offer.
A replacement offer should do a force enable by default, maybe?